What is Bond Cleaning?
Move-out cleaning, also referred to as bond cleaning, is a comprehensive cleaning of the property before giving it back to the landlord. Unlike standard cleaning, this involves intensive scrubbing of every section of the house to ensure it meets the landlord’s expectations.
Key Cleaning Areas
• Common Areas & Sleeping Spaces: Cleaning shelving, removing dust, wiping glass surfaces, and eliminating dust buildup.
• Cooking Space: Scrubbing stovetop stains, cleaning ovens, disinfecting work surfaces, and sanitizing basins.
• Washrooms & Restrooms: Deep-cleaning tiled areas, wiping down sinks, cleaning toilets, and washing shower screens.
• Baseboards & Surfaces: Removing scuffs and stains, mopping floors, and sanitizing carpets if required.
• Glass Surfaces & Entryways: Removing streaks from windows, wiping down door handles, and removing smudges.

DIY End of Lease Cleaning Tips
If you prefer to clean the property yourself, follow these practical tips:
• Use strong cleaning products to get a deeper clean.
• Start cleaning from top to bottom to ensure efficiency.
• Pay special attention to key areas, as these spaces are scrutinized.
• Consider renting a steam cleaner for carpets if stated in rental terms.
